Abstract

The present invention relates to a connector to assemble various furniture. According to one embodiment of the present invention, the various types of furniture are easily assembled to allow a user to easily and simply manufacture the necessary furniture by himself/herself. The connector to assemble various furniture comprises: a first body unit having a fixing member fastening hole; a second body unit having grooves; and at least one rib.

Description

A connector for various furniture assemblies {Connector for various furniture assembly}

The present invention relates to connectors for various furniture assemblies.

Generally, furniture such as shelves, shelves, cabinets and tables are used in homes, offices, shops, etc., and many benches are installed in parks and public transportation stations.

Such conventional furniture such as shelves, shelves, cabinets, tables, benches and the like is usually manufactured using materials such as wood, synthetic resin, or metal. Generally, the furniture is made by connecting with a bolt, Assembled and made.

Korean Patent Laid-Open Publication No. 10-2012-0054140 discloses an interlocking structure of a frame member and a connector for an interior angle shelf or a shelf for improving the assembling performance of an interior angle shelf or a shelf.

However, the joint structure of the disclosed frame member and the connector is a structure in which the projecting pin 22 of the connector 2 is fitted and joined to the hollow frame member 1, so that the frame members 1 can be connected to form an angle lathe However, in particular, in order to assemble a bench or a fence having an outer wall, it is necessary to re-assemble an additional plate material, etc., and it is difficult to assemble and disassemble it, and it is not only troublesome but also inconvenient portability and mobility.

Accordingly, it is an object of the present invention to provide a connector for assembling a variety of furniture, which can easily assemble various kinds of furniture, thereby enabling a user to easily and easily make necessary furniture.

It is also an object of the present invention to provide a connector for assembling various furniture which can be easily assembled and disassembled and can be easily transported, thereby improving the usability of the user.

As shown in these drawings, the various furniture assembling connectors 100 according to the embodiment of the present invention include a seating space portion 101 (not shown) for releasably coupling a supporting member 301 on which an object to be supported is detachably attached, A first body part 103 formed with a first body part 103; And a second body part 105 formed on the lower side of the first body part 103 and having a coupling space part 201 formed on both sides so that an extension member 303 supporting the ground surface is detachably coupled to the second body part 105 .

The first body part 103 is formed with a seating space part 101 on which a supporting member 301 is placed, wherein the supporting member 301 can be provided in the shape of a long rectangular beam, for example.

The supporting member 301 is detachably coupled to the seating space 101. To this end, a fixing member 305 for fixing the supporting member 301 is fixed to the first body part 103 Member fastening holes 107 are formed.

At least one projecting pin 109 may be formed on the upper portion of the first body 103 so as to support the support member 301 while dividing the seating space 101 into several pieces. 109 are adapted to support the side surface of the support member 301.

As described above, since the projecting pin 109 is formed on the upper part of the first body part 103, the support members 301 that are seated in the seating space part 101 can be stably supported and fixed.

The second body portion 105 is formed on the lower side of the first body portion 103. The second body portion 105 is formed on both sides of the second body portion 105 with an extension member 303 for supporting the ground, (Not shown).

The grooves 203 are formed in the second body part 105 so as to be divided into a plurality of partitions. By forming the grooves 203 in the second body part 105, the weight of the various furniture assembling connectors 100 itself .

At least one rib 113 is formed at a connection portion between the first body portion 103 and the second body portion 105. The first body portion 103 and the second body portion 105 The ribs 113 are formed at the connecting portions of the first and second body assembling connectors 100 and 200 so that the user can easily sit on the supporting member 301 or a heavy object can be lifted up, (103) is prevented from bending.

The fixing member is fastened to either or both sides of the first body part 103 or the second body part 105 so that two or more of the various furniture assembling connectors 100 can be connected to each other in the horizontal direction or the vertical direction A connecting portion 111 may be formed.

Here, the connecting portion 111 may be provided in a flat plate shape to increase the contact area between the various furniture assembling connectors 100 connected to each other.

The connection portion 111 is formed in the various furniture assembling connectors 100, so that a simple chair, a table, or the like having various sizes suited to the use environment or usage conditions can be made. Examples of these are shown in FIGS. 16 to 20 .

16 and 17 show shelves using various furniture assembling connectors 100, a plurality of supporting members 301 ', and a plurality of extending members 303'. In FIG. 18, A wide chair made of a plurality of supporting members 301 'and a plurality of extension members 303' is connected to the upper and lower frames 100 by a coupling member 1801 such as a bolt. In FIGS. 19 and 20, And a plurality of supporting members 301 '' and a plurality of connectors 100 for assembling furniture.

Meanwhile, the various furniture assembling connectors 500 according to another embodiment of the present invention may include at least one first insert (not shown) formed in a first direction I so that the first support member 701 is detachably fitted and engaged, A space portion 501; And at least one second insertion space part (601) formed in a second direction (II) forming a predetermined angle with the first direction (I) so that the second support member (901) .

The first insertion space 501 is formed in the first direction I so that the first support member 701 is detachably fitted to the first insertion space 501. The first insertion space 501 Is formed by a plate 503 and a support plate 505 facing each other and a connecting plate 507 connecting them to each other.

The support plate 505 may extend outwardly from the inlet of the first insertion space portion 501. The support plate 505 may include a first support member 701 inserted into the first insertion space 501 In order to support a part of one side of the frame.

The second insertion space portion 601 is formed in a second direction II that is at a predetermined angle with the first direction I so that the second support member 901 can be detachably attached to the second insertion space portion 601 Where the second direction II may be a direction orthogonal to the first direction I and the second insertion space 601 may include a plate 603 and a support plate 603 facing each other, 509, and a connection plate 605 connecting them.

The support plate 509 may be formed to extend outward from the inlet of the second insertion space portion 601. The support plate 509 may include a second support member 901 inserted into the second insertion space portion 601 In order to support a part of one side of the frame.

Meanwhile, in the various furniture assembling connectors 500 according to another embodiment of the present invention, a through hole 511 through which the connecting bar 1001 is inserted so that several of them can be connected to each other by the connecting bar 1001, May be formed in a third direction (III) which forms a predetermined angle in one direction (I) and the second direction (II), wherein the third direction (III) ), Respectively.

The through-holes 511 through which the connecting bars 1001 are inserted are formed in the various furniture assembling connectors 500, so that simple chairs, tables and the like having various sizes suited to the use environment or usage conditions can be formed.

10, a fence (fence) for separating / partitioning the inner space from the outer space can be easily made by using the various furniture assembling connectors 500, and the connection bar 1001 The height of the fence can also be adjusted easily.

11, the various furniture assembling connectors 1100 according to another embodiment of the present invention may include at least one or more first insertion holes (not shown) such that the first supporting members 1201 are detachably fitted and engaged, A first body portion 1103 having a space portion 1101 formed in a first direction I; And at least one second insertion space 1105 is coupled to the first body 1103 so that the second support member 1203 is detachably fitted and coupled with the first body I 1103, And a second body portion 1107 formed in a second direction (II).

The first body portion 1103 may be provided in a bar shape having at least one first insertion space portion 1101. At least two first insertion space portions 1101 are formed in the first body portion 1103 In this case, the plurality of first insertion spaces 1101 may be formed by the partition plate 1109, respectively.

The first support member 1201 is inserted into the first insertion space 1101 and is coupled to the first insertion space 1101.

The second body part 1107 is coupled to the first body part 1103 and the second body part 1107 may have the same structure as the first body part 1103.

That is, the second body part 1107 is provided with at least one second insertion space part (110) in a second direction (II) forming a predetermined angle with the first direction (I) The second direction II is a direction orthogonal to the first direction I and the second body portion 1107 is provided with two or more second insertion spaces 1105 are formed, the plurality of second insertion spaces 1105 may be formed by the partition plate 1111, respectively.

Of course, the second support member 1203 is fitted and coupled to the second insertion space 1105.

On the other hand, the various furniture assembling connectors 1100 are fixed on both sides or one side of the first body part 1103 and on both sides or at either side of the second body part 1107, The flange portions 1117 and 1119 may be formed on both sides of the first body portion 1103 and the flange portions 1117 and 1119 formed on the second body portion 1107 are provided on both sides.

With the use of the connector 1100 for assembling various furniture having such a structure, not only can a fence (fence) capable of separating / partitioning the inner space from the outer space be easily made as shown in Fig. 12, Can also be easily adjusted.

13 to 15, the various furniture assembling connectors 1300 according to another embodiment of the present invention are configured such that the connecting member 1401 placed in the first direction I is inserted and joined And a body portion 1303 having a coupling portion 1301 formed on one side thereof are connected in a plurality of tiers.

Here, the body portion 1303 is formed in a hexahedral shape, for example, and the engaging portion 1301 to which the elongated bar-shaped connecting member 1401 is inserted and joined may be formed as a groove formed by opening one side.

In addition, a plurality of body portions 1303 are connected to each other to form a multi-tier, that is, a plurality of tiered body portions 1303 are formed in a stepped shape as a whole.

The extended body portion 1305 may be connected to the uppermost body portion 1303 'of the plurality of body portions 1303. The extended body portion 1305 may be connected to the first direction I, The support member 1403 is inserted into the insertion portion 1307 in the second direction II.

In addition, among the plurality of body portions 1303, the extending body portion 1305 may be connected to the body portion 1303 '' positioned at the lowermost position.

With this structure, a variety of furniture assembling connectors 1300 are provided, so that the user can easily assemble the step structure.

On the other hand, the various furniture assembling connectors described above can be formed of polycarbonate. By forming the connectors with polycarbonate like this, various furniture assembling connectors can be made light and hard.
